Walking
If you are starting from the Esplanade Metro Station, exit the station and head towards the main road, which is called Jawaharlal Nehru Road. Walk straight along this road for about 10-15 minutes. You will pass by several shops and local eateries. Keep an eye out for the large green space on your left, which is Elliot Park. The park is located directly on Jawaharlal Nehru Road, so you cannot miss it.
Auto-rickshaw
For a quicker option, you can take an auto-rickshaw from various points in Esplanade. Simply tell the driver 'Elliot Park' or give the address 'Jawaharlal Nehru Rd, Maidan'. The fare should not exceed ₹30-₹50 depending on your exact starting point. The auto-rickshaw will drop you off right at the entrance of the park.
Public Bus
You can also take a public bus to reach Elliot Park. Look for buses that have 'Maidan' or 'Esplanade' listed as a stop. Buses like 41, 43, and 44 pass nearby. Once you get off, head towards Jawaharlal Nehru Road, and the park will be a short walk from the bus stop.
